Russell M. Rumbaugh
April 7, 1951 - December 15, 2023
Russell M. Rumbaugh, 72, Michigan City, Indiana, passed away Friday, December 15, 2023 at 4:09 am in Memorial Hospital of South Bend, South Bend, IN.
Funeral services will be held at 11:00 am, Friday, December 22, 2023 at Ott/Haverstock Funeral Chapel, 418 Washington St., Michigan City, IN with Pastor William Fine officiating. Visitation will be from 9:00 am - 11:00 am, Friday at the Ott/Haverstock Funeral Chapel.
He was born April 7, 1951 in Michigan City, IN to the late Edwin and Lois (Payne) Rumbaugh.
Russell met his wife of 44 years Cathleen through a courtship started on CB radio. He married his “Sunshine” Cathleen Rumbaugh (Johnson) on April 7th, 1979 and went on to have two children, Christine Rumbaugh and Mark Rumbaugh who reside in Michigan City. Russell is also survived by sisters, Nancy Brinkman, Betty (Ray) Kuta, Linda (Michael) Jones and Gloria (Gordon) Holtzlander; life-long best friend Daniel "Danny" Mills; as well as many beloved extended family members.
The couple also lost one child before her time to be born. He was also predeceased by his mother and father, sister Dianna Rumbaugh, brother-in-law Thomas Brinkman, mother-in-law Dolores Johnson, father-in-law Hugh Johnson Sr. and brother-in-law Hugh Johnson Jr.
Russell worked as a correctional officer at Westville Correctional Center for 33 years before retiring as an “Old Timer” for his many years of service.
Throughout the years, Russell enjoyed bowling, playing golf and fishing. He bowled on Saturday night leagues in Michigan City for many years. He was an avid fisherman who enjoyed fishing, even when he didn’t catch anything. He also loved cats especially Midnight, Scarlett and Coco.
Russell is remembered as someone who filled every room he was in with laughter, humor, and an overall ability to make people feel welcomed.
